A file path will usually just be the fully qualified location the file is located in. Some platforms may even include the filename in the file path, but that's not always the case. A file path may look like this: /usr/share/apps Whereas a filename is things like "superduper.mp3" and the like.

JPEG and BMP image types use different programs and algorithms to record and store the data. The BMP (bitmap) is the older format while the JPEG (Joint Photographic Experts Group) format is more recent. One difference between a JPEG and a BMP file is that the bitmap file is larger in size. This is due to the JPEG file being compressed which in turn causes a loss in picture quality.
* Physical file (PF) contains the data and have only one record format. Logical file (LF) is a view of the physical file which does not contain any data may be based on one physical file or more then one physical file. Logical file can have more then one record format. Logical can be non join or join logical file. Performance becomes better if you use the logical file in the program.
Logical file is a type of file that provides a view of the data stored into the Physical file. It does not contain data. A logical file contains only an index to the data stored into the physical file.

Also called signal topology. Every LAN has a topology, or the way that the devices on a network are arranged and how they communicate with each other. The way that the workstations are connected to the network through the actual cables that transmit data -- the physical structure of the network -- is called the physical topology. The logical topology, in contrast, is the way that the signals act on the network media, or the way that the data passes through the network from one device to the next without regard to the physical interconnection of the devices. Logical topologies are bound to the network protocols that direct how the data moves across a network. The Ethernet protocol is a common logical bus topology protocol. LocalTalk is a common logical bus or star topology protocol. IBM's Token Ring is a common logical ring topology protocol. A network's logical topology is not necessarily the same as its physical topology. For example, twisted pair Ethernet is a logical bus topology in a physical star topology layout. While IBM's Token Ring is a logical ring topology, it is physically set up in a star topology.
